Quick and Healthy Dinner: Smoked Fish Tortilla with Pomegranate Seeds

Preparation time: 15 minutes
Total time: 15 minutes
Number of servings: 2

Necessary ingredients:
- 1/2 smoked mackerel (preferably homemade for an authentic taste)
- 60 g smoked salmon
- 1/4 pomegranate (for an extra splash of color and texture)
- 1/2 leek (which will add a crunchy note)
- A few leaves of salad (romaine or iceberg, your choice)
- 1 tablespoon mayonnaise (or Greek yogurt for a healthier option)
- 1 tablespoon apple ketchup (an excellent choice for little ones)
- 2 tortilla wraps (whole grain, for extra fiber)

Preparation steps:

1. Preparing the ingredients: Start by removing the pomegranate seeds. This can be a fun moment for the whole family, and your little one will enjoy helping out. Drain the seeds in a bowl to remove excess water.

2. Chopping the fish: Cut the mackerel into small cubes and the salmon into thin strips. These textures will make the tortilla not only tasty but also visually appealing.

3. Preparing the leek: Wash the leek well and slice it into thin rounds. This will add a crunchy note and a delicate flavor to the dish.

4. Washing the salad: Rinse the salad leaves under cold running water and shake off the excess water. The salad will add freshness and a pleasant contrast to the smoked fish.

5. Heating the tortillas: Warm the tortilla wraps for about 20 seconds in a dry skillet or in the microwave. This step will make the tortilla more pliable and easy to roll.

6. Assembling: Place the salad leaves on each tortilla, then spread a thin layer of mayonnaise (or Greek yogurt, if you prefer). Sprinkle the mackerel pieces and salmon strips, followed by the leek rounds and pomegranate seeds. The latter not only adds a sweet-tart flavor but also a festive look.

7. Rolling: Carefully roll the tortilla starting from one end, making sure the filling doesn’t spill out. You can cut the tortilla in half or quarters for smaller, easy-to-handle portions for your little one.

8. Serving: If you're preparing for a child, you can replace the mayonnaise with ketchup to make the dish more appealing. Serve the tortilla with a side of fresh vegetable salad or plain yogurt for an extra nutrient boost.

Useful tips:
- You can use any type of smoked fish you prefer, such as herring or trout, to add variety to the recipe.
- If you want to surprise your little one, add a few slices of avocado to the tortilla for a creamy and healthy taste.
- This recipe is ideal for quick lunches or snacks, but it can also be served at picnics or parties.

Nutritional benefits:
This tortilla is rich in protein due to the smoked fish, which is also an excellent source of omega-3 fatty acids. Pomegranate is a superfood, packed with antioxidants that contribute to heart health. Additionally, the salad and leek add essential fiber for healthy digestion.
